Thanks Phaeton - these figures are excellent and very interesting. In '91 Audi wholeheartedly outsold VW. Australia must have been one of the few markets where this has occurred.
Of my 4 VWs, 3 are in the post-91 list, and another now sadly sold. It was a new '96 Dragon Green VR6.
Tim was curious as to how many VR6s. Well, the figures are above ofcourse, however, what the figures don't show was '95 saw 100 Colour Concepts in the country, and as best I know, were divided such into 20 of each of the 5 colours (Red, Blue, Green, Yellow, Black) and 10 each of manual and auto.
